How To make Peanutbutter Pie
1 9-in pie crust baked
1/4 Teaspoon Salt
1 Cup Powered sugar
2 Cups Scalded milk
1/2 Cup Peanut butter (your choice
3 Egg yolks
beaten
1/4 Cup Cornstarch
2 Tablespoons Margarine
2/3 c Sugar
1/4 tsp Vanilla
:
T-----
combine powdered sugar and peanut butter blend until the appearance of biscuit mix. spread 3/4 of this mixture on the bottom of the pie shell. combine cornstarch, sugar and salt. add scalded milk and mix well. cook in top of double boiler until mixture thickens add butter and vanilla, then pour into baked pie shell. you can make meringue with the leftover egg whites, but my family prefers whipped topping. sprinkle remaining peanut butter mixture over topping.

RECIPE
Cookie Crust
265g – 30 Oreos
1 tbsp brown sugar
125g – 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
Peanut Butter Cheesecake
500g – 2 blocks cream cheese, softened
250ml – 1 cup heavy cream
1/4 tsp salt
75g - 1/2 cup milk powder
75g - 1/2 cup powdered sugar
2 tsp vanilla extract
1/2 cup crunchy or smooth peanut butter
Chocolate Ganache
600g – 3 cups dark chocolate
250ml – 1 cup heavy cream
Whipped Cream
500ml – 2 cups heavy cream
1 tbsp caster sugar (optional)
2 tsp vanilla extract
Decorations
100g – 1/4 cup salted peanuts, chopped
100g - 1/4 cup peanut butter chips, melted
200g – 1 cup mini peanut butter cups
Instructions:
Pie Crust
For this recipe you’ll need a 2-inch-deep tart tin with removable bottom. Add the Oreos and brown sugar into the bowl of a food processor and blitz until you reach fine crumbs. Then add the melted butter and mix to coat the crumbs.
Pour the mixture out into the tart tin and use the back of a spoon or flat-bottomed glass to press the crumbs down firmly on the bottom and sides of the tart tin. Chill in the fridge for
Peanut Butter Cheesecake
Add the cream cheese, cream and salt to a large mixing bowl. Use an electric hand mixer to mix on medium speed until smooth and creamy. Scrape down the bowl.
Add the milk powder, powdered sugar and vanilla extract and mix until well combined.
Lastly, add the peanut butter and mix to combine. You’ll notice the mixture thicken quite a bit. Completely normal.
Spoon the mixture into the tart tin and use a spoon or spatula to spread out smooth and flat. Place in the fridge to chill for 30 minutes.
Chocolate Ganache
Add chocolate and cream into a large microwave safe bowl. Microwave for 20 seconds at a time, mixing each time until smooth. Alternatively, you may melt it using a double boiler. Fill a medium sized pot with 1/3 of the way with water. Bring to a boil. Place bowl with chocolate and cream over the top and gently mix until mixture is completely melted and smooth. Take the pie out of the fridge and pour most of the ganache over the top smoothen out using a spoon. Add mini peanut butter cups around the sides and chill in the fridge for one hour.
Whipped Cream
Add the heavy cream and vanilla extract into a large mixing bowl. Use an electric hand mixer to whip to stiff peaks.
Add the whipped cream on top of the pie, sprinkle with chopped peanuts, drizzle with melted peanut butter chips and the remaining chocolate ganache. Slice to serve.
Notes
Storage
This pie can be stored in an airtight container for up to three days.

Amish Style Peanut Butter Cream Pie
I had so much fun making these pies for you all! And they turned out great! Here is the recipe for you to enjoy!
Peanut butter cream pie
2 cups milk
2 tablespoons butter
1/4 cup sugar
2 egg yolks or 2 whole eggs
1 tablespoon flour
2 tablespoons cornstarch
1/2 teaspoon vanilla
1/4 teaspoon salt
Melt butter in saucepan. Add milk and sugar. Mix rest of ingredients with a little milk and add to milk and sauce pan. Bring to boil. Use this as your basic vanilla pudding for all your cream pies.
Let the pudding cool off then sprinkle your sweet peanut butter crumbs on the bottom of your pie shell until covered,Then add your Pudding, sprinkle on a few more crumbs, top with whip cream, and then garnish with the rest of the sweet peanut butter crumbs! This only makes one 8 inch pie.
PS I always make this pudding a little richer by adding some rich milk like half-and-half, cream, Or like this time I added a can of evaporated milk. I think it just makes the pudding taste a lot creamier! :-).
For the peanut butter crumbs put a couple heaping tablespoons of peanut butter in a small bowl and add your powdered sugar a little at a time until it is nice and crumbly.
